Ala. Code § 11-95-18

Earnings of Corporation.

(Acts 1981, No. 81-338, p. 480, §18.)

A corporation shall be a nonprofit corporation and no part of its net earnings remaining after payment of its expenses shall inure to the benefit of any individual, firm, or corporation, except that in the event its board shall determine that sufficient provision has been made for the full payment of the expenses, bonds, and other obligations of a corporation, then any portion, as determined by its board, of the net earnings of a corporation thereafter accruing may be paid to its authorizing subdivisions in equal shares.
